How they compare
Other small states currently reports 1.00 million number against 334,393 number in Tunisia, a difference of 666,517 number.
That makes Other small states's figure about 3.0 times Tunisia's.
Across all 8 years both countries report, Other small states has been ahead every year.
Other small states ranks 33rd and Tunisia ranks 37th of 38 groups.
Other small states has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Total number of males from age 25 to age 64 who cannot both read and write with understanding a short simple statement on their everyday life.
